"When the Sun Goes Down" is the title track of dance-pop act Selena Gomez & The Scene’s third album. Selena explained to Billboard magazine the record was named after it: “because it goes perfectly with describing the whole album and the album artwork.” Joey Clement, who is the bassist of The Scene as well as a member of the American band Midwest Kings, gave the song to Selena. Said the Wizards of Waverly Place star to Billboard magazine: "It’s really special to my bass player, Joey, who wrote it. And I got to rewrite the bridge of it as well. Selena Gomez & the Scene was an American pop rock band from Los Angeles, California. Formed in 2008, its last lineup consisted of lead vocalist Selena Gomez, bassist Joey Clement, drummer Greg Garman, keyboardist Dane Forrest and guitarist Drew Taubenfeld. The band released three studio albums, seven singles and nine music videos. Their debut album, Kiss & Tell, was released on September 29, 2009, debuting at No. 9 on the US Billboard 200 and earning the band a Gold certification from the Recording Industry Association of America (RIAA) in March 2010.
